ScaredyScarecrow's recent comments:

January 23rd, 2007
On on the site ?Ode to Pluto
good riddence
October 25th, 2006
On on the site ?My new GODADDY domain
masturbation is free so take it
October 23rd, 2006
On on the site ?Emo iPod Won't Rave
opium inspired?
October 21st, 2006
On on the site ?Grovers In The Heart
October 21st, 2006
On on the site ?Just Move On
October 21st, 2006
fappity fap